Ancient chinese exercise tested as Drug-Free relief for arthritic knees

NCT ID NCT06650865

Summary

This study tested whether a gentle Chinese exercise called Baduanjin could help people with knee osteoarthritis. Sixty participants aged 40-70 were split into groups to compare different exercise programs over 12 weeks. Researchers measured changes in pain, balance, fear of movement, and physical function to see if Baduanjin could offer a safe, non-drug option for symptom relief.
